This is a precision-oncology approval with a companion-diagnostic backbone. The label depends on HER2 status, and FDA also approved Roche/Ventana companion diagnostic devices. That means pathology capacity, test quality, turnaround time and reimbursement are not secondary details. They are the front door to treatment.
Executive Summary
The FDA approved zanidatamab-hrii, marketed as Ziihera, for two first-line treatment approaches in adults with HER2-positive unresectable locally advanced or metastatic gastric, gastroesophageal junction or esophageal adenocarcinoma. One indication combines zanidatamab with fluoropyrimidine- and platinum-containing chemotherapy plus tislelizumab; the other combines zanidatamab with chemotherapy in HER2 IHC 3+ disease. FDA also approved two companion diagnostic devices to identify eligible patients. In HERIZON-GEA-01, the zanidatamab, tislelizumab and chemotherapy arm improved median overall survival to 26.4 months versus 19.2 months with trastuzumab and chemotherapy, and median progression-free survival to 12.4 months versus 8.1 months.
Why it matters
- Patients / advocates: Eligible patients need HER2 testing early enough to shape first-line care, not after treatment has already started.
- Diagnostics / pathology: Companion diagnostics are now part of the treatment architecture. Test quality is access.
- Clinicians: The approval changes first-line choices in HER2-positive gastroesophageal adenocarcinoma.
- Payers / HTA bodies: The value case must include drug cost, testing cost, chemotherapy backbone, immunotherapy component and real-world eligibility.
The first decision in this story does not happen in the infusion chair. It happens in the lab.
FDA’s approval of zanidatamab-based regimens for HER2-positive gastric, gastroesophageal junction and esophageal adenocarcinoma is a serious treatment advance. The strongest survival signal came from the zanidatamab, tislelizumab and chemotherapy arm in HERIZON-GEA-01: 26.4 months median overall survival versus 19.2 months with trastuzumab plus chemotherapy.
That number will get the attention. But the operational story is HER2.
FDA’s label depends on HER2 positivity, and the agency also approved companion diagnostic devices for identifying eligible patients. This is where many cancer systems either succeed quietly or fail invisibly. If HER2 testing is delayed, underfunded, poorly standardised or not connected to first-line treatment decisions, the approval becomes theoretical for the patient in front of the clinician.
Gastroesophageal cancer is already a difficult pathway. Patients can be symptomatic, nutritionally fragile and clinically deteriorating. Waiting for diagnostic clarification is not a harmless pause. It can become a lost treatment window.
There is also a fairness issue. High-volume centres may already have reliable IHC and ISH workflows, rapid reporting and multidisciplinary review. Smaller centres may not. A companion-diagnostic approval does not solve that gap. It exposes it.
The approval should be welcomed. But the implementation test is brutally clear: can systems identify HER2-positive patients early, accurately and consistently enough for this regimen to matter?
